Directorate Change

25th May 2005 07:03

Electrocomponents PLC25 May 2005 Embargoed to 7:01am, Wednesday 25 May 2005 ELECTROCOMPONENTS PLC ANNOUNCEMENT Group Finance Director (designate) Electrocomponents plc is pleased to announce that Simon Boddie will be joiningthe Company as Group Finance Director (designate) on 1 July 2005. Simon is 45 years old and joins from Diageo, where his recent role was FinanceDirector of Key Markets. Simon qualified as a chartered accountant with Price Waterhouse and in 1986joined the Corporate Finance Department of Hill Samuel. In 1992 he moved toUnited Distillers as Senior Business Development Manager and then took on therole of Finance Director of their International Region. Following the mergerbetween Guinness and Grand Metropolitan to form Diageo, Simon has had a numberof senior finance roles within the group including Finance Director of GuinnessGreat Britain, Finance Director of UDV's Europe Region and Finance Director ofGlobal Supply. As announced on 22 March 2005, Jeff Hewitt, the Group Finance Director, informedthe Company of his intention to seek early retirement from the Board in order toextend his range of non-executive directorships. Jeff has been Finance Directorfor 9 years and has played a major role in strengthening and developing thefinancial management, business systems and investor relations activity of theGroup. Jeff will be staying with the Company to ensure a comprehensive and successfulhandover to Simon, who will then be appointed Group Finance Director on 1September 2005. Bob Lawson, Chairman of Electrocomponents, commented: "We are delighted with Simon's appointment. His experience and knowledge ofchanging international markets will be of direct benefit to the Group. We areall looking forward to working with him in the future. Jeff has been atremendous colleague and mentor to all in the Group who have had the pleasure ofworking with him, and we wish him continued success in his new careerdirection."
